God balances mercy and justice by offering salvation through Christ while maintaining righteousness.
The concept of God's mercy intertwined with His justice is beautifully illustrated in the redemption plan executed through Christ. Romans 6:23 states, 'For the wages of sin is death, but the gift of God is eternal life through Jesus Christ our Lord.' This juxtaposition of consequences for sin (death) against the gift of eternal life highlights how God provides a means of escape through His Son. Additionally, Ephesians 2:4-5 declares, 'But God, rich in mercy, because of the great love with which He loved us, even when we were dead in our trespasses, made us alive together with Christ.' Here, we see that God’s mercy is not at odds with His justice; rather, it fulfills it. Christ's sacrifice satisfies the demands of God's justice while offering mercy to the repentant sinner.
